*{margin:0;padding:0;border:0;outline:0;font-size:100%;vertical-align:baseline;background:0 0;-webkit-box-sizing:border-box;box-sizing:border-box;-webkit-font-smoothing:antialiased}
body{line-height:1;margin:0;padding:0;width:100%;height:100%;min-height:100%;background:#fff;color:#444}
aside,header,main,nav,section{display:block}
ul{list-style:none}
input{vertical-align:middle}
a{text-decoration:none;color:#1f85c5}
html{height:100%;font:400 16px/20px 'Open Sans',Arial,Helvetica,sans-serif}
.w-container{position:relative;max-width:1200px;min-width:320px;margin:0 auto;padding:0 15px}
.gui-hidden{display:none}
.button{display:inline-block;max-width:377px;width:100%;height:64px;border-radius:4px;line-height:64px;font-size:1rem;color:#fff;font-weight:700;background-color:#EF6B57;text-align:center;-webkit-box-shadow:0 100px 80px rgba(200,31,31,.0196802),0 41.78px 33.42px rgba(200,31,31,.0282725),0 22.34px 17.87px rgba(200,31,31,.035),0 12.52px 10.02px rgba(200,31,31,.0417275),0 6.65px 5.32px rgba(200,31,31,.0503198),0 2.77px 2.21px rgba(200,31,31,.07);box-shadow:0 100px 80px rgba(200,31,31,.0196802),0 41.78px 33.42px rgba(200,31,31,.0282725),0 22.34px 17.87px rgba(200,31,31,.035),0 12.52px 10.02px rgba(200,31,31,.0417275),0 6.65px 5.32px rgba(200,31,31,.0503198),0 2.77px 2.21px rgba(200,31,31,.07)}
.header{padding:69px 0 84px;background-color:#EEF1F6}
.header .w-container:last-child{-js-display:flex;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between}
.header__block{width:50%}
.header__block:first-child{max-width:779px;width:100%}
.header__title{max-width:800px;margin-bottom:30px}
.header__title-h2{font-size:1.375rem;line-height:1.3;font-weight:700;color:#333}
.header__img{position:absolute;top:12px;right:0;max-width:341px;width:100%;height:auto}
.header__text{margin-top:16px;font-size:1.125rem;font-weight:400;line-height:1.4;color:#333}
.header__button{max-width:305px;margin-top:50px;white-space:nowrap}
@media screen and (max-width:919px){.header__block:first-child{max-width:unset}
.header__block:last-child{display:none}
}
@media screen and (max-width:767px){.header{padding-bottom:26px}
.header__title{text-align:center}
.header__title-h2{font-size:1.25rem;text-align:center}
.header__text{text-align:center;font-size:1rem}
.header__button{display:block;max-width:305px;margin:40px auto 0}
}
.title__h1{color:#333;font-weight:700;font-size:2.625rem;line-height:1.25}
@media screen and (max-width:1024px){.title__h1{max-width:100%}
}
@media screen and (max-width:768px){.title__h1{font-size:1.75rem}
}
.main{padding:14px 0 24px;background-color:#EEF1F6}
.main__sticky{position:relative;height:100%}
.main>.w-container{width:100%;-js-display:flex;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between}
.main__content{max-width:774px;width:100%;-webkit-box-flex:1;-ms-flex:1;flex:1}
.main__aside{max-width:377px;width:100%;margin-left:20px}
@media screen and (max-width:1100px){.main__aside{max-width:347px}
}
@media screen and (max-width:1013px){.main>.w-container{display:block;-webkit-box-pack:unset;-ms-flex-pack:unset;justify-content:unset}
.main__content{-webkit-box-flex:unset;-ms-flex:unset;flex:unset;max-width:unset}
.main__aside{display:none}
}
@media screen and (max-width:767px){.main{padding-bottom:64px}
.main__aside{display:block;max-width:unset;margin-left:unset}
}
.content .title{margin-bottom:30px;font-size:2.25rem;line-height:1.4;font-weight:700;color:#333}
.content .text{margin-bottom:50px;font-size:1.125rem;font-weight:400;line-height:1.4;color:#333}
.content .list{margin:0 -10px}
.content .list__item{display:inline-block;vertical-align:top;margin-bottom:50px;padding:0 10px;font-size:1rem}
.content .list__content{position:relative;height:100%;border:1px solid #dde4ec;border-radius:16px;padding:22px 16px;background-color:#F9F9F9;background-repeat:no-repeat;-webkit-box-shadow:0 100px 80px rgba(59,150,210,.02),0 41.78px 33.42px rgba(59,150,210,.028),0 22.34px 17.87px rgba(59,150,210,.035),0 12.52px 10.02px rgba(59,150,210,.0417),0 6.65px 5.32px rgba(59,150,210,.0503),0 2.77px 2.21px rgba(59,150,210,.07);box-shadow:0 100px 80px rgba(59,150,210,.02),0 41.78px 33.42px rgba(59,150,210,.028),0 22.34px 17.87px rgba(59,150,210,.035),0 12.52px 10.02px rgba(59,150,210,.0417),0 6.65px 5.32px rgba(59,150,210,.0503),0 2.77px 2.21px rgba(59,150,210,.07)}
.content .list__text{width:100%;font-size:1.125rem;color:#333;line-height:1.4;font-weight:400}
.content .document-flow .list__item:first-child .list__content{background-image:url(../../../../landingpage/sistema-ehlektronnogo-dokumentooborota/img/list11.svg),url(../../../../landingpage/sistema-ehlektronnogo-dokumentooborota/img/list12.svg);background-position:top 0 right 0,bottom 0 right 0;background-size:143px,217px}
.content .document-flow .list__item:last-child .list__content{background-image:url(../../../../landingpage/sistema-ehlektronnogo-dokumentooborota/img/list21.svg),url(../../../../landingpage/sistema-ehlektronnogo-dokumentooborota/img/list22.svg);background-position:bottom 0 left 0,bottom 0 right 0;background-size:161px,177px}
.content .reporting .text{max-width:592px}
@media screen and (max-width:767px){.content .title{text-align:center;font-size:1.5rem}
.content .text{margin-bottom:30px;text-align:center;font-size:1rem}
.content .list__text{font-size:1rem}
.content .reporting .text{max-width:100%}
}
.aside{position:relative}
.aside__content{position:relative;width:377px;border:1px solid #dde4ec;border-radius:16px;padding:22px 16px;background-color:#F9F9F9;background-repeat:no-repeat;-webkit-box-shadow:0 100px 80px rgba(59,150,210,.02),0 41.78px 33.42px rgba(59,150,210,.028),0 22.34px 17.87px rgba(59,150,210,.035),0 12.52px 10.02px rgba(59,150,210,.0417),0 6.65px 5.32px rgba(59,150,210,.0503),0 2.77px 2.21px rgba(59,150,210,.07);box-shadow:0 100px 80px rgba(59,150,210,.02),0 41.78px 33.42px rgba(59,150,210,.028),0 22.34px 17.87px rgba(59,150,210,.035),0 12.52px 10.02px rgba(59,150,210,.0417),0 6.65px 5.32px rgba(59,150,210,.0503),0 2.77px 2.21px rgba(59,150,210,.07)}
.aside__text{width:100%;font-size:1.125rem;color:#333;line-height:1.4;font-weight:400}
.aside__button{display:block;max-width:305px;margin:50px auto 0;white-space:nowrap}
@media screen and (max-width:1100px){.aside__content{width:347px}
}
@media screen and (max-width:767px){.aside{position:relative!important;top:44px!important}
.aside__content{max-width:600px;margin:0 auto;width:100%}
.aside__text{text-align:center;font-size:1rem}
.aside__button{margin-top:20px}
}